Understanding the Adobe Stock Free Trial
The Adobe Stock Free Trial is essentially a limited-time offer from Adobe that lets you access a selection of their high-quality stock assets for free. Typically, this includes a certain number of standard assets, like images, templates, and sometimes even videos. The trial period usually lasts for 30 days, giving you ample time to explore the platform and download assets that suit your needs. It’s a great way to test the waters and see if Adobe Stock is the right fit for your creative workflow.
To kick things off, you'll generally need an Adobe ID. If you're already part of the Adobe ecosystem with tools like Photoshop or Illustrator, you're all set. If not, signing up is quick and easy. Once you're in, you can activate the free trial and start browsing the extensive collection. Remember to read the fine print, though. Understanding the terms and conditions will help you avoid any surprises down the line, such as auto-renewal charges after the trial period ends.

How to Activate Your Adobe Stock Free Trial
Okay, let's get down to brass tacks. Activating your Adobe Stock Free Trial is generally a straightforward process. Here’s a step-by-step guide to get you started:
- Visit the Adobe Stock Website: Head over to the official Adobe Stock website. You can usually find a prominent link to the free trial on the homepage or in the pricing section.
- Sign In or Create an Adobe ID: If you already have an Adobe account, simply sign in. If not, you'll need to create a free Adobe ID. This requires providing your email address and setting up a password.
- Choose Your Plan: Adobe may offer different trial options, such as a monthly plan with a certain number of free assets. Select the plan that best suits your needs.
- Enter Payment Information: Even though it’s a free trial, you’ll typically need to enter your credit card or PayPal information. This is because the subscription will automatically renew after the trial period unless you cancel it.
- Confirm and Start Your Trial: Review the terms and conditions, and then confirm your selection to activate your free trial. You should receive a confirmation email, and you can start browsing and downloading assets immediately.

Managing Your Subscription After the Trial
Once your free trial is over, you'll need to decide whether to continue with a paid subscription. If you choose to subscribe, you'll have access to even more assets and features. However, if you decide to cancel, it's important to do so before the trial period ends to avoid being charged.
To cancel your subscription, simply log in to your Adobe account and navigate to the subscription management section. From there, you should be able to cancel your subscription with a few clicks. Be sure to confirm that your cancellation has been processed, and keep a record of your cancellation confirmation for your records.
Understanding Adobe Stock Licensing
Before you start using assets from Adobe Stock, it's important to understand the different types of licenses that are available. The most common type of license is the standard license, which allows you to use assets in a wide range of projects, both commercial and personal.
However, there are some restrictions. For example, you can't use assets in a way that is defamatory, obscene, or illegal. You also can't resell or redistribute assets without permission. If you need more flexibility, you can opt for an extended license, which allows you to use assets in a wider range of commercial projects.

Integrating Adobe Stock with Creative Cloud
One of the biggest advantages of Adobe Stock is its seamless integration with Adobe Creative Cloud applications. This allows you to search for, license, and use assets directly from within your favorite design tools, such as Photoshop, Illustrator, and Premiere Pro.
To integrate Adobe Stock with Creative Cloud, simply open the Libraries panel in your application and search for assets. You can also drag and drop assets directly from the Adobe Stock website into your Creative Cloud projects. This streamlines your workflow and saves you valuable time.

Understanding Resolution and Quality
When choosing assets from Adobe Stock, it's important to pay attention to resolution and quality. The resolution of an image or video refers to the number of pixels it contains. Higher resolution assets are generally better quality and can be used in a wider range of projects.
However, higher resolution assets also tend to be larger in file size, so it's important to strike a balance between quality and file size. Consider the intended use of the asset when choosing a resolution. For example, if you're using an image on a website, you can get away with a lower resolution than if you're using it in a print advertisement.
